Turkey Travel Package-10: Istanbul, Ephesus , Pamukkale, Sailing Marmaris to Fethiye, Cappadocia
|
Day 01 Arrival in Istanbul Arrival to Istanbul Airport and transfer to your hotel with the remainder of day at your leisure. Overnight in Istanbul.
Day 02 Historical Istanbul Tour Meet in hotel lobby to depart on a group full day Istanbul City Tour to visit isit the Blue Mosque, the St Sophia, Hippodrome and Obelisk, Grand Bazaar and Topkapi Palace (excluding optional extra entrance to Harem room). After the tour, return to hotel with the evening then at leisure. Overnight in Istanbul.
Day 03 Bosphorus Cruise Tour Breakfast then depart from the hotel for a mornings cruise on the Bosphorous which seperates the East from West. During the cruise we will visit the Spice (Egyptian) Bazaar and Rumeli Fortress. At end of the cruise, transfer back to your hotel and the remainder of the day is at leisure. (There is the option to extend this to a full days tour to include visits to Dolmabahce Palace, Bosphorous Bridge and Camlica Hill.) In the early evening, transfer on to Istanbul bus station for overnight travel by intercity bus to Kusadasi. (Note: Direct flights are also available if you prefer, overnight stay would then be in hotel in Kusadasi).
Day 04 Ephesus Ancient City Tour If by overnight bus, arrival early morning and meet for transfer to hotel/tour. Todays sightseeing tour will take you to visit the remains of Artemis Temple, one of the seven wonders of the Ancient World. Then on to visit Ephesus Ancient City, the best preserved Greco-Roman city in the world. After a lunch break depart for the House of Virgin Mary and visit the chapel where she is said to have spent her last days.
Day 05 Pamukkale & Hierapolis Tour / Bus to Marmaris Breakfast, check-out and meet with the guide to depart for Pamukkale where you will have the chance to visit the natural travertens formed by lime deposits along with ruins of Hierapolis. At end of the tour day you will be transferred on to the bus station in Pamukkale for departure by intercity bus to Marmaris, arrival early evening with transfer to the harbour to board the gulet and enjoy a welcome drink and dinner with the captain. Overnight in Marmaris Harbour.
Day 06 Sailing Marmaris to Fethiye Today begin the sailing adventure along the coast of Turkey. After breakfast, first stop is Ekincik. Here you will have the chance to visit Dalyan and ancient city of Caunos, mud baths, Koycegiz River and Iztuzu Lagoon, home of Caretta Caretta turtles. Lunch, dinner and overnight in Ekincik.
Day 07 Blue Cruise Turkey Sail through Kurdoglu and break for lunch in Manastir Bay. Dinner and overnight is spent onboard the gulet in Bedri Rahmi Bay.
Day 08 Blue Cruise Turkey After breakfast cruise between Gocek's bays. Dinner and overnight in spent at Yassica Islands.
Day 09 Disembark in Fethiye / Bus to Cappadocia Breakfast in Yassica Islands then sail to Fethiye. Lunch onboard after which it is time to say farewell to your fellow cruise mates. (Note: This cruise can be extended to a total of 07 days if you have more time available). Disembark and transfer to the bus station where you can store your luggage while you have free time to walk around. In the late afternoon depart on the local intercity overnight bus to Cappadocia.
Day 10 Cappadocia Sightseeing Tour Morning arrival to the bus station and meet for transfer to the hotel for a short rest. Then time to depart on the full days tour to visit Devrent Valley and Monk's Valley (Pasabagi) where you will find the world famous fairy chimneys. Break for lunch in Avanos then on to Goreme Open-Air Museum to explore the numerous churches and monasteries with their frescoes. The churches and monasteries where carved from the soft volcanic stone and decorated by Medieval Orthodox Christian Monks around 1000-1200AD. A visit to Ortahisar Natural Rock Castle for panoramic views. Overnight in Cappadocia.
Day 11 Underground City Tour Check out then depart on another full day tour this time starting with a visit to the famous Kaymakli Underground City which was built as a defence and hiding site during the period of spreading Christianity. Then on to Cavusin Old Christian Village where you will find a triple Apse church and the monastery of St John the Baptist. In Sinasos Old Greek Village you find old Greek and Ottoman houses. The days touring includes an easy grade 3km hike through Red Valley offering some great scenery that would otherwise not be accessible by car and a visit to Uchisar Natural Rock Castle.
Day 12 Flight to Istanbul / Free Day in Istanbul Check-out and transfer to Kayseri Airport for the flight to Istanbul. Your last day and night of your vacation will be in Istanbul, the city where the continents meet.
Day 13 Departure Check out and as per your flight time transfer to Istanbul Airport.
